Set off at 7am with Miranda and Henry the dog. Hiked up and ran down in about 4hrs. We chose to do the 10 mile hike. Glad I had a beanie on and a long sleeve jacket as was really windy and cold at the summit. App said felt like 27 degrees and I think it was! Sun was out the whole time and the views were breathtaking there and back. Hiking poles are great for the way up. Trail was clear and easy to hike and well sign posted. Views of the snow capped mountains never gets old. Second hike done!
